How to create professional videos with your iPhone 3GS

[Step One] You will need to shelve out $12.97 for 3 different video editing apps, all courtesy of Nexvio Inc.
They are: SlowMo ($0.99) + ReelMoments ($3.99) + ReelDirector ($7.99).
[Step Two] Take some candid, random video shots with your iPhone 3GS. Even better, stick to a common theme. Example: ‘A Day at the Park’, ‘Carnival in Town’, ‘Sex in the City’ (ok, this one is out!).
[Step Three] For OS3.1 and above, there is an option for you to TRIM out a certain portion of a video clip that you have taken. Limit yourself to less than a minute for the edited clip. Then, Save it as a New Clip.
[Step Four] Use ReelMoments to capture some dramatic time-lapsed video shots. Imagine the blooming of flowers, clouds fleeting over the sky, or people flooding the subway station and exiting it in rapid motions and the end result would be an intense addition to your otherwise monotonous end video clip.
[Step Five] Remember those edited video clips that you trimmed from those candid video shots that you took earlier? Good, now you will apply some slow motion effect using SlowMo. Adjust the speed (fast, slow) accordingly.
[Step Six] Finally, compile all those edited video clips that you have above into one with ReelDirector. With a drag-and-drop timeline, multiple text watermark styles and 27 pro grade transitions, you’ll turn your scattered video clips into polished movies in just minutes!
